Title
| - One-Pot Tandem Hydroamination/HydrosilationCatalyzed by Cationic Iridium(I) Complexes

Abstract
| - The cationic Ir(I) complex [{Ir(bis(pyrazol-1-yl)methane)(CO)2}BPh4] (1) catalyzes the hydroamination of 4-pentyn-1-amine to form 2-methylpyrroline and subsequent hydrosilation to form 1-(triethylsilyl)-2-methylpyrrolidine in a one-pot, tandem procedure in a short time frame and with essentially quantitative yields. The tandem transformation can also be achieved using the related Ir(I) complex [{Ir(bis(1-methylimidazol-2-yl)methane)(CO)2}BPh4] (2) as catalyst.
